Wheels with a greater diameter

Larger wheels means that your buggy will have more stability on rough terrain - ideal for buggies designed for off-road use. They also make it easier to maneuver the pushchair in tight spaces. Many three wheeled buggies feature the front wheels that swivel to assist you in maneuvering around tight corners, while others are designed for running and have fixed front wheels that lock to improve the speed and stability with which they can be driven. This is also useful if you bump against a tree or a kerb. The front wheel can be lifted slightly to prevent hitting it.

A lot of 3 wheel stroller with infant car seat wheel pushchairs have air-filled tyres, which means they can handle many different terrains and are much more flexible than 4-wheeler. They also tend to be lighter. However, they are prone to punctures so you'll need to keep an repair kit, spare tube and pump in your bag.

The drawback of having larger wheels is that they can make buggies quite large and can struggle to fit through narrow spaces. This can be problematic if you intend to use it for jogging or have to squeeze through doorways that are narrow when on the move. The majority of models come with compact folding options, which let you remove the front wheels and store them more compactly.
